Este tutorial orienta você pelas instruções detalhadas para converter PDF em apresentação em C# para transformar o formato PDF em PPTX usando um dos melhores pacotes de conversão de documentos. Este guia também fornece o código de exemplo para mostrar a implementação do aplicativo C# PDF to PPTX converter. Aqui estão as principais etapas, bem como um exemplo para converter PDF em apresentação do PowerPoint.
Etapas para converter PDF em apresentação em C#
- Instale o pacote GroupDocs.Conversion for .NET do gerenciador de pacotes NuGet no aplicativo .NET para converter PDF em apresentação
- Adicione uma referência ao namespace GroupDocs.Conversion para desenvolver a funcionalidade de conversão de PDF para apresentação
- Inicialize a classe Converter para carregar o arquivo PDF de entrada do disco para transformar em formato PPTX
- Crie e defina opções de conversão para o documento de Apresentação
- Chame o método Convert da classe Converter para salvar o PDF como uma apresentação no disco
Descrevemos todas as etapas principais que são essenciais para criar a funcionalidade para converter PDF em PowerPoint usando C#. Os dois primeiros pontos descrevem a configuração do pacote de conversão de documentos e a referência aos namespaces necessários. As próximas duas etapas explicam como carregar o arquivo PDF de origem e como definir as opções de conversão para personalizar o documento PPTX convertido. O último ponto orienta sobre como chamar o método Convert para fazer o trabalho real e armazenar o arquivo convertido no disco.
Código para converter PDF em apresentação em C#
using System; | |
using GroupDocs.Conversion.Options.Convert; | |
namespace ConvertPdfToPresentationInCSharp | |
{ | |
class Program | |
{ | |
public static void Main(string[] args) // Main function to convert PDF to Presentation using C# | |
{ | |
// Remove the watermark in output Presentation document by adding license | |
string licensePath = "GroupDocs.Conversion.lic"; | |
GroupDocs.Conversion.License lic = new GroupDocs.Conversion.License(); | |
lic.SetLicense(licensePath); | |
// Load the source PDF file for conversion to Presentation | |
var converter = new GroupDocs.Conversion.Converter("sample.pdf"); | |
// Set the conversion options for PPTX document to customize the output file | |
PresentationConvertOptions options = new PresentationConvertOptions(); | |
// Convert and save the PDF in PPTX format | |
converter.Convert("converted.pptx", options); | |
Console.WriteLine("Done"); | |
} | |
} | |
} |
O exemplo de código acima mostra como desenvolver o conversor de PDF para apresentação em C# seguindo as instruções passo a passo fornecidas na seção anterior. Este exemplo pega o PDF como um arquivo de entrada e o transforma em formato PPT ou PPTX. Além disso, esse código pode ser usado em qualquer um dos sistemas operacionais populares, incluindo Linux, Windows e macOS, sem instalar nenhuma ferramenta adicional de terceiros.
Discutimos o processo de conversão de documentos para converter PDF em apresentação usando o aplicativo C# e desenvolvemos um exemplo para isso. Recentemente, publicamos um artigo para alterar EML para MSG usando C#, consulte o guia como converter EML para MSG em C # para obter mais informações.